Temperature of Friction Components of Jaw Crusher

During high-speed operation of the jaw crusher, power consumed by friction is completely converted into heat, resulting in temperature rise of friction components.

When lubricating oil is applied for lubrication, it continuously absorbs and dissipates heat from friction surfaces, or carries away heat with a sufficient oil supply, so as to lower the temperature of friction surfaces.

1. Moving Jaw Temperature

The jaw crusher crushes materials by squeezing and grinding through the reciprocating vertical movement of jaw plates. The moving jaw moves close to the fixed jaw to compress and crush materials, then moves away from the fixed jaw, and finished materials are discharged from the discharge opening.

The moving jaw operates under high working load, and its temperature is prone to abnormal overheating. Once the temperature rises to a certain limit, it will cause damage to the jaw plates. Corresponding measures shall be taken in a timely manner to solve abnormal temperature rise of the moving jaw, avoid shutdown caused by equipment failure, and reduce production efficiency loss.

2. Bearing Temperature

When the jaw crusher operates under high temperature conditions, the bearing temperature shall be closely monitored to maintain good lubrication. Meanwhile, check for abnormal noise and vibration.

If any abnormality is found, stop the machine immediately for inspection, identify the root cause, and confirm whether the equipment is blocked by non-crushable materials or whether the hammer and other components are damaged.
